Hamilton Re, Hamilton Global Specialty Name New CEOs, as Graves Retires

Adrian Daws

Hamilton Insurance Group Ltd. announced the appointments of Adrian Daws to chief executive officer, Hamilton Re, based in Bermuda, and Alex Baker to chief executive officer, Hamilton Global Specialty, based in London, succeeding Daws.

Both appointments are subject to requisite regulatory approvals, and in the case of Daws, also subject to immigration approval.

Additionally, Tim Duffin has been appointed to the newly created role of group chief underwriting officer in Bermuda, effective January 1, 2026 and subject to regulatory approval.

Daws, Baker and Duffin will all be part of the executive management team reporting to Pina Albo, group chief executive officer.

Megan Graves, who has served as CEO of Hamilton Re since 2020, has decided to retire from the company, effective December 31, 2025.

Daws was appointed CEO, Hamilton Global Specialty in 2020 and has more than 25 years of industry experience, with extensive knowledge across insurance and reinsurance. He joined Hamilton in 2015 as head of Specialty and deputy active underwriter before transitioning to active underwriter of Hamilton’s Lloyd’s syndicate in 2018.

Baker was appointed group chief risk officer in 2022 and has over 25 years of experience in the insurance industry. He joined Hamilton in 2016, serving as chief risk officer and chief actuary at Hamilton Global Specialty before being promoted to his groupwide role.

Duffin was appointed chief underwriting officer of Hamilton Re in 2017. He has over 25 years of insurance industry experience in the Bermuda and London markets. He joined Hamilton as senior vice president Property in 2012.

Aon Promotes Rieth to Global Cyber Leader

Aon plc, headquartered in London, promoted Brent Rieth to global cyber leader within Commercial Risk Solutions.

Rieth, based in Chicago, Illinois, currently serves as head of Cyber Solutions, North America, will now lead Aon’s global cyber strategy, overseeing growth, innovation and operational performance across all regions.

Reporting to Christian Hoffman, global specialty and financial products leader, Reith will retain direct responsibility for North America while expanding his leadership to include collaborative oversight across EMEA, Latin America and Asia Pacific. He will also chair Aon’s Global Cyber Executive Leadership Team.

Rieth has over 15 years of experience in cyber and E&O risk and is widely recognized for building high-performing teams and delivering results through collaboration. He will be responsible for advancing Aon’s cyber capabilities worldwide, including the continued development of proprietary platforms such as CyQu and the Cyber Risk Analyzer.
